Amazon FBA Wholesale Explained: The Complete Business Model

Amazon FBA wholesale involves purchasing products in bulk from established brands and authorized distributors, then reselling them on Amazon at retail prices. Unlike private label (where you create your own products) or retail arbitrage (buying from retail stores), wholesale gives you access to proven products with existing demand and brand recognition.

Here’s how the profit flow works:

  1. Purchase from authorized suppliers at wholesale prices (typically 40-60% off retail)
  2. Ship inventory directly to Amazon fulfillment centers (or use prep services)
  3. Amazon handles storage, picking, packing, shipping, and customer service according to their FBA fulfillment requirements
  4. You collect profits while maintaining brand relationships for long-term growth

Top-Performing Amazon FBA Wholesale Categories

Not all product categories offer equal wholesale opportunities. After analyzing performance data from over 1,000 sellers in our network, these categories consistently deliver the strongest margins and growth potential:

1. Health & Beauty Products

Average margins: 35-48% | Market growth: 19% YoY

Why it works: High repurchase rates, consumable products, strong brand loyalty

Top subcategories: Vitamins/supplements, skincare, personal care appliances

Success factors: FDA compliance knowledge, expiration date management

Compliance requirements: All health and beauty products must meet FDA regulations for cosmetics and supplement labeling requirements.

Case study: Maria Santos sources organic skincare products with 45% margins and 68% customer reorder rates within 60 days. Her monthly revenue grew from $8,000 to $35,000 in eight months.

Complete health and beauty FBA wholesale guide

2. Kitchen & Home Appliances

Average margins: 32-44% | Market size: $15.2B

Why it works: Durable goods with steady demand, seasonal opportunities, gift-giving potential

Top products: Coffee makers, air fryers, food storage, cleaning appliances

Success factors: Understanding seasonal trends, warranty coordination

3. Electronics & Accessories

Average margins: 28-38% | Growth rate: 12% annually

Why it works: Rapid product turnover, high consumer demand, accessory cross-selling opportunities

Top performers: Phone accessories, computer peripherals, smart home devices

Challenges: Fast product lifecycle, MAP policy enforcement

Important: Electronic devices require FCC certification for legal Amazon sales.

4. Pet Products

Average margins: 38-52% | Market growth: 14% YoY

Why it works: Emotional purchasing decisions, subscription potential, loyal customer base

Best products: Premium pet food, toys, grooming supplies, health products

Key factor: Understanding pet owner psychology and seasonal patterns

5. Baby & Child Products

Average margins: 35-45% | Market stability: High

Why it works: Parents prioritize quality over price, repeat purchasing patterns

Top categories: Feeding accessories, safety products, educational toys

Requirements: Strict safety compliance per CPSIA regulations and age-appropriate labeling

6. Sports & Outdoors

Average margins: 30-42% | Seasonal peaks: Strong

Why it works: Activity-based purchasing, seasonal demand spikes, brand loyalty

Best products: Fitness equipment, camping gear, sports accessories

Strategy: Inventory planning around seasonal sports and activities

7. Home Improvement Tools

Average margins: 34-46% | Customer loyalty: Very high

Why it works: Professional and DIY markets, replacement/upgrade cycles

Top performers: Power tool accessories, hardware, safety equipment

Advantage: High average order values, professional buyer repeat business
